This channel, Ancient Archives, focuses exclusively on the topic of 'semen retention,' discussing its purported benefits and methods. The content is presented as informational or documentary-style, targeting an adult audience interested in this specific practice.
Parents need to understand that this channel's entire content revolves around adult sexual themes, specifically 'semen retention,' which is completely inappropriate and potentially harmful for children of any age. Exposure to such topics can be confusing and disturbing for young minds.
